on january 1, 2025, military credit union (mcu) issued 7%, 20 - year bonds payable with face value of $1,100,000. these bonds pay interest on june 30 and december 31. the issue price of the bonds is 102. journalize the following bond transactions.
view the bond transactions.
(assume bonds payable are amortized using the straight - line amortization method. record debits first, then credits. select explanations on the last line of the journal entry. round your answers to the nearest whole dollar.)
a. journalize the issuance of the bonds on january 1, 2025

Explanation:

Step1: Calculate the semi - annual interest payment

The face value of the bonds is \(F = \$1,100,000\), and the annual coupon rate is \(r=7\%\). The semi - annual coupon rate \(i=\frac{7\%}{2}=3.5\%\).
The semi - annual interest payment \(I = F\times i=\$1,100,000\times3.5\%=\$38,500\)

Step2: Calculate the premium on bonds

The bonds are issued at 102. So the issue price \(P = 1,100,000\times1.02=\$1,122,000\). The premium \(=P - F=\$1,122,000-\$1,100,000=\$22,000\)

Step3: Calculate the semi - annual amortization of premium

The bonds have a 20 - year life, so the number of periods \(n = 20\times2 = 40\)
The semi - annual amortization of premium \(A=\frac{22,000}{40}=\$550\)

Step4: Calculate the interest expense

The interest expense \(E=I - A\)
\(E = 38,500-550=\$37,950\)
